Pas de point zéro, le capteur est toujours sensible à une accélération : celle de la terre en mouvement.
Fais des tests : note la valeur, tourne de 90° dans un sens, note la valeur, tourne de 180° dans l'autre sens, note la valeur, trace le tout sur un graphique (avec Excel par exemple)
Pas de point zéro, le capteur est toujours sensible à une accélération : celle de la terre en mouvement.
D'ailleurs, en le laissant poser à l'horizontal, au repos, les valeurs retournées par chaque axe devraient varier autour de ce que tu appelles le point zéro.
Pour palier ce petit soucis, il suffit de le calibrer en notant pendant quelques secondes les valeurs min & max obtenues au repos. Ensuite, il obtiens facilement une détection de mouvement quand la valeur retournée à un temps 't' sort de cet intervalle.
Voici un lien vers une petite classe c++ que tu peux utiliser dans ton sketch pour utiliser ton accéléromètre: http://www.divshare.com/download/9961823-ad1 (peut pas la mettre directement ici dans la discussion en raison des limitations du forum).